I tip, but they definatly work for it too. I go to a place called The Barbershop. It's a bunch of gal stylists who ONLY cut men's hair, and if a woman wants it done they charge something like $250 and donate it all to charity.
They cut however I want, shampoo, condition, get a hot towel, and they give you a quick shoulder massage while in the chair. They've also got TV's by every chair, and you can watch whatever you heart desires. Soaps? no problem. Cartoons? no problem. You get the remote. Basically it's a bunch of cute younger gals (mostly, there are is a corn fed girl once in a while) taking good care of you.
They only charge $10 for cash, $11 for credit card. I ussually leave $15, and go about once a month or maybe 2. No appointments needed either. If ya gotta wait, they've got nice leather chairs in the waiting area, with peanuts in a bucket and another empty one for the shells. If you make a mess (who doesn't w/ peanuts?) they grab a broom and swwep it up.
